JOHNSON CITY, Tenn. (WJHL) — An alleged armed robbery in a parking lot on North State of Franklin Road has led to the arrest of two juveniles and an 18-year-old by the Johnson City Police Department (JCPD). Authorities disclosed that the incident occurred on Monday when the victim had arranged to meet someone through an online marketplace.
